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Alder leaf beetle | Forest Robber Frog |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Amphibia (Amphibians) |
| Order | Coleoptera (Beetles) | Anura (Frogs & Toads) |
| Family | Chrysomelidae | Craugastoridae |
| Genus | Agelastica | Craugastor |
| Species | Agelastica alni | Craugastor silvicola |
Evolutionary Relationship
Alder leaf beetle and Forest Robber Frog share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
